    Article on TSN about the Kings-Sabres game

    So I'm reading about tonights game on TSN and I come along this stupid paragraph

    It didn't help that the Kings are a banged up team. Pavol Demitra missed his fourth game with a leg injury while Lubomir Visnovsky, second among NHL defenceman with 45 points (13 goals and 32 assists), did not play because of flu-like symptoms.



    Only two injuries? the Sabres aren't banged up? ....why not mention the Sabres injuries also, We have more injuries than they do. This is bull****.

        Re: Article on TSN about the Kings-Sabres game

        The AP reports always do that to the Sabres. I remember the AP report for the Sabres/Capitals game on November 27th (a 3-2 Buffalo win) kept talking about how the Caps were tired because of the previous night, when they were in that 15 round shootout. It said they had reached Buffalo until 1:30 in the morning.

        Well, the previous week, Buffalo had lost in a shootout to the Rangers at the HSBC Arena, then they had to go play at the Islanders the next day. Um, they didn't get into town until 1:30 am either, but no AP report made mention of that either.

        The 2-1 shootout win over the Flyers had similar remarks like this one, in which the Flyers injuries were addressed numerous times, but not the Sabres.
